Landscape grading and resloping include improving the surface to improve drain, prevent erosion, and produce aesthetically enticing outdoor spaces. Appropriate grading directs water far from structures, lowers pooling, and supports healthy plant development. The process starts with evaluating the existing topography, soil type, and preferred water flow. Heavy machinery or hand grading might be used to adjust slopes, level locations for lawns, and create practical areas such as balconies or sidewalks. Resloping likewise supports long-lasting landscape health by preventing soil erosion, lowering tension on plants, and maintaining proper drainage. Well-executed grading guarantees structural stability, enhances visual appeal, and secures the residential or commercial property from water-related damage
